Its whimsical narrative tone includes an omniscient narrator who frequently speaks directly to the reader, and characters to whom children can relate. First published in 1937, it is recognized as a classic in children’s literature. Tolkien’s novel is a brisk, light adventure story consisting of a single volume that is shorter than any one of the three volumes of his Lord of the Rings trilogy.
